Baseball Recap: Andrews Wildcats vs. Hayesville Yellowjackets
Andrews was not able to break out of their rough patch on Friday as the team picked up their fourth straight defeat dating back to last season. They came up short against the Hayesville Yellowjackets, falling 8-1. Unfortunately, that's the second time they've come up short against the Yellowjackets this season, as they also lost their prior matchup 11-1 last Tuesday.
Andrews saw three different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Ethan Sutton, who went 2-for-3 with one double and one RBI.
Andrews' loss dropped their record down to 0-3. As for Hayesville, the win was the third in a row for them, bringing their record up to 3-3.
Andrews has already played their next contest, an 11-9 victory against Robbinsville on the 18th. As for Hayesville, they also wasted no time getting back out on the field and have already played their next matchup, a 17-1 win against Hiwassee Dam on the 18th.
